Scope

This document describes a test method for determining the antiviral activity of materials containing photocatalysts or materials coated with photocatalysts or photocatalytic materials on their surfaces. This method determines the antiviral activity by counting the reduction of Q-β phages after UV irradiation.
Note: This test method uses Q-β phages as a substitute for influenza viruses.
This document is applicable to various types of semiconductor photocatalytic materials used in building materials, with basic forms including sheet-like, block-like, or plate-like, but excluding powders, granules, or porous photocatalytic materials.
This document is applicable to the detection of photocatalytic materials with antiviral properties, but not to the detection of antibacterial, antifungal, water pollutant degradation, self-cleaning, anti-fogging, and air purification properties.
